Food hygiene ratings in Worsbrough

There are 20 food businesses in Worsbrough with a published hygiene rating, restaurants, takeaways, pubs, cafes, shops and school and care kitchens, all inspected by Barnsley Council. A further 5 are awaiting a first inspection, or are exempt because they handle too little food to score.

Hygiene standards in Worsbrough

100% of rated businesses in Worsbrough hold the top score of 5, and 100% hold a 4 or better. None currently sits at 2 or below.

Across Barnsley as a whole, 84% of rated food businesses hold a 5. Worsbrough does better, by 16 percentage points.

Questions about food hygiene in Worsbrough

How many food businesses in Worsbrough have a hygiene rating?

20 food businesses in Worsbrough have a published food hygiene rating, inspected by Barnsley Council. 15 currently hold a score from 0 to 5.

What is a typical food hygiene rating in Worsbrough?

100% of rated businesses in Worsbrough hold a 5, the top score. A 5 is therefore the norm rather than a distinction, which is why anything lower is worth a second look.

Are there any badly rated places in Worsbrough?

No. No rated food business in Worsbrough currently scores 2 or below.

Who inspects food businesses in Worsbrough?

Environmental health officers at Barnsley Council carry out the inspections, unannounced, and set the rating. The Food Standards Agency publishes the result.
